Designing for dementia: Long-term memory care, from the ground up – Globe and Mail, August 11, 2019
https://www.theglobeandmail.com/life/home-and-design/article-designing-for-dementia-long-term-memory-care-from-the-ground-up/
Matthew Hague writes about a newly created facility in Langley B.C. that provides a village like setting for dementia patients. It is based on a model that was pioneered in the Netherlands. An interesting approach.

How retirees can hold stocks, make money and still play defence in their portfolios – Globe and Mail, August 9, 2019
https://www.theglobeandmail.com/investing/markets/inside-the-market/article-how-retirees-can-hold-stocks-make-money-and-still-play-defence-in/
Rob Carrick examines a report from the fund managers at Capital Group that champions low-beta stocks like utilities, pipelines, and consumer staples as a solid defensive investment in these uncertain times. Works for me. 🙂
